
Nitric
Nitric — це безкоштовний фреймворк з відкритим кодом, який допомагає розробникам створювати хмарні додатки з автоматичним налаштуванням інфраструктури на платформах AWS, Azure та Google Cloud.




Що таке Nitric
Nitric — це фреймворк, який усуває розрив між написанням коду додатка та його розгортанням у хмарі. Коли ви створюєте додаток, зазвичай потрібно вручну налаштовувати такі речі, як сховище, бази даних і API у вашому хмарному провайдері. Nitric позбавляє вас цієї роботи, автоматично розуміючи, що потрібно вашому додатку, безпосередньо з вашого коду.
Він підтримує основних хмарних провайдерів, включно з AWS, Azure та Google Cloud, і все це з одного коду. Це означає, що ви не прив’язані до одного провайдера і можете легко переключатися. Фреймворк повністю відкритий і безкоштовний у використанні. Він включає готові плагіни для розгортання і дозволяє створювати власні. Ви навіть можете тестувати все локально перед розгортанням, щоб уникнути витрат на хмару під час розробки.
Як використовувати Nitric
Використання Nitric просте та швидке. Ось як почати:
Встановіть інструмент Nitric CLI на свій комп’ютер. Також потрібно встановити Docker для локальної розробки та тестування.
Створіть новий проєкт за допомогою командного рядка. Nitric надає стартові шаблони для різних мов, таких як JavaScript, Python, Go та інших.
Пишіть код вашого застосунку у вашій улюбленій мові. Коли потрібні хмарні ресурси, такі як сховище або API, оголошуйте їх безпосередньо у коді за допомогою простої синтаксису Nitric.
Тестуйте ваш застосунок локально, використовуючи локальне середовище розробки Nitric. Це дозволяє запускати та налагоджувати все офлайн без витрат на хмарні ресурси.
Коли будете готові до розгортання, виконайте команду deploy. Nitric автоматично створить всю необхідну інфраструктуру та розгорне ваш застосунок у вибраному вами хмарному провайдері.
Моніторте та керуйте вашим розгорнутим застосунком за допомогою інструментів вашого хмарного провайдера або панелі керування Nitric.
Функції Nitric
Багатомовний фреймворк (JavaScript, Python, Go, TypeScript, Dart)
Розгортання на AWS, Azure, Google Cloud з однієї кодової бази
Автоматичне забезпечення інфраструктури та налаштування безпеки
Локальна розробка та тестування без витрат на хмару
Підтримка API, сховищ, баз даних, черг та вебсокетів
Інтеграція з Terraform та Pulumi
Підтримка користувацьких плагінів
Відкритий код з ліцензією Apache 2.0
Активна спільнота та документація
Ціноутворення Nitric
Free
Free
- Необмежена кількість застосунків і розгортань
- Підтримка JavaScript, TypeScript, Python, Go, Dart
- Розгортання на AWS, Azure, Google Cloud
- Локальне середовище розробки
- Автоматичне надання інфраструктури
- Вбудовані найкращі практики безпеки
- Інтеграція з Terraform та Pulumi
- Підтримка спільноти через Discord та GitHub
- Відкрите програмне забезпечення з ліцензією Apache 2.0
Випадки використання Nitric
Хто може отримати користь від Nitric
Репозиторій Nitric
Переглянути на Github| Зірки | 1,865 |
| Форки | 100 |
| Вік репозиторію | 5 років |
| Останній коміт | 2 місяців тому |
Часті запитання про Nitric
Поділіться своїм досвідом з Nitric
Подивіться, що користувачі кажуть про Nitric
0 Огляди
Ще немає оглядів
Будьте першим, хто напише огляд Nitric
Вбудувати значки Nitric
Покажіть своїй спільноті, що Nitric представлений на Tool Questor. Додайте ці красиві значки на свій веб-сайт, документацію або соціальні профілі, щоб підвищити довіру та залучити більше трафіку.











